With the economy slowing down and rapid changes being made to the job market everyday, many people are beginning to see the light on how a new education can help both the pocketbook and the spirit. However family constraints or current job restrictions may seemingly prevent a person from going back to school and getting the degree they wanted. Not anymore, thanks to the digital age. Now classes are offered at an individuals convenience, that is, when family chores and work commitments end a person can finish up their classwork at their own pace. With many degrees available as well the fields are wide open for a number of special education careers. In this article we will take a look at just a few of the many degrees available in the field of special education. To start out, a degree in special education enables one to teach a diverse group of students.
